**Job Summary**

The Pharmacy Data Entry Supervisor will be responsible for leading a team of pharmacy data entry professionals, ensuring the accurate and efficient processing of prescription data, and providing exceptional customer service to patients and healthcare providers. This is a challenging and rewarding role that requires strong le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ills.

**Key Responsibilities**

* Lead a team of pharmacy data entry professionals, providing guidance, coaching, and training to ensure high-quality performance and productivity.
* Ensure the accurate and efficient processing of prescription data, meeting or exceeding quality and productivity standards.
* Collaborate with program teams to assess current and future data entry needs, ensuring proper staffing and resource allocation.
* Coordinate and supervise daily activities, including interviewing, selection, orienting, training, coaching, performance management, and other HR-related tasks.
* Monitor attendance, timecard approval, and PTO requests, ensuring compliance with company policies and procedures.
* Ensure pharmacy technicians understand and comply with all pharmacy objectives, performance standards, and policies.
* Assist Team Leads with answering questions regarding best practices and provide guidance on operational issues.
* Identify operational issues, suggest, and implement improvements to enhance team performance and efficiency.
* Monitor and evaluate performance, train, coach, and escalate performance issues as necessary.
* Monitor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) to achieve business objectives and drive continuous process improvement.
* Perform routine audits to ensure standard operating procedure (SOP) compliance.
* Ensure completion of new hire on-boarding and competency training.
* Prepare reports and analyze data to assist management of goals.
* Work with other supervisors and management team members to support Custom Pharmacy Solutions and maximize customer satisfaction.
* Keep management updated on all activities, metrics, and issues.
* Provide communication and follow-up to ensure teams are fully informed of all new information related to products, procedures, customer needs, and company-related issues, changes, or actions.

**Qualifications**

* Bachelor's Degree and/or three (3) or more years related experience or equivalent combination of education and experience.
* Three (3) or more years of work experience in pharmacy, managed care, Medicaid and/or Medicare organizations, pharmaceutical and/or biotech manufacturer, insurance, medical office, or related field.
* Two (2) or more years of supervisory experience providing customer service to patients, clients, or customers, including meeting quality standards for services – preferably in a call center setting.
* Registered and licensed pharmacy technician by the Kentucky Board of Pharmacy in good standing.
* Commitment to complete the ‘technician in training’ requirements approved by the Indiana Board of Pharmacy within one year of hire date, if unlicensed.
* Nationally certified through the PTCB or another approved certifying agency (preferred, but not required).
* Knowledge of medical terminology (including sig codes and Roman numerals), brand and generic names of medications, and general pharmacy terminology.
